WWE Doesn’t Want Shane McMahon Despite Return Attemps

WWE

After leaving WWE in 2009, Shane McMahon sold all his WWE stock for his other business ventures. When he came back in 2016, he was just a wrestler with a high-paying contract and no backstage power like before.

People in WWE turned against McMahon after the 2022 Royal Rumble incident, where he allegedly made the match all about himself and clashed with wrestlers backstage.

Dave Meltzer mentioned on Wrestling Observer Radio that despite McMahon’s attempts to come back, those in the company are not keen on having him return and said to not be interested.

McMahon had a recent meeting with AEW President Tony Khan.
